Output b821a68df51ebe62ecc5ff7181f5b2b5c1f221cbac36b53e8fb56bf62db60e24:2

value
3958116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7009580d9d1f3aef4c67dc70b684efcae1430864 OP_EQUAL
address
3BuQoFwG5pzYecmZJRNLXtoNF56bddqkQF
transaction
b821a68df51ebe62ecc5ff7181f5b2b5c1f221cbac36b53e8fb56bf62db60e24
spent
true